Fort Collins Armory

Fort Collins Armory is an early 20th century brick building with rounded arches and sturdy, simple forms characteristic of Romanesque design. The interior features a large open hall with high ceilings, windows for natural light, and wide doors that once accommodated equipment and gatherings.

Completed in 1907, it was designed by architect Arthur M. Garbutt and served as the first permanent National Guard facility in Fort Collins. After a new armory opened on College Avenue in 1922, the original building transitioned to serve multiple community purposes over the decades.

The name reflects its original military purpose as a gathering place for soldiers and the community. Today it hosts live music events, showing how a historic building continues to serve as a social meeting point for people in the city.

The building featured one of the earliest basement shooting galleries in Colorado, where soldiers and citizens alike could practice marksmanship. This forward-thinking facility helped the community prepare while supporting military readiness in the early 1900s.
